一种音视频播放方法、装置、电子设备及存储介质制造方法及图纸

技术编号:35933259 阅读:47 留言:0更新日期:2022-12-14 10:19
本公开关于一种音视频播放方法、装置、电子设备及存储介质,包括:响应于播放页面上,播放的音视频的原始进度条对应的移动指令,在播放页面的预设区域中显示扩展进度条,原始进度条对应的时长像素比大于扩展进度条对应的时长像素比,基于移动指令对应的第一移动像素数量,调整扩展进度条上的第一定位信息在扩展进度条上的位置,基于第一定位信息调整音视频的当前播放内容。本申请通过扩展进度条对应的时长像素比调整音视频的进度条,使得用户可以准确地调整音视频的当前播放内容。确地调整音视频的当前播放内容。确地调整音视频的当前播放内容。

【技术实现步骤摘要】
一种音视频播放方法、装置、电子设备及存储介质


[0001]本公开涉及互联网
,尤其涉及一种音视频播放方法、装置、电子设备及存储介质。

技术介绍

[0002]随着当前的移动互联网的迅速发展,基于移动终端的信息资讯传播已经变得越来越成熟。通常的,信息资讯可以内嵌于终端上的各种音视频进行传播。
[0003]在用户观看音视频的时候,假设音视频的总时长中每1秒为1个播放时间点,一般来说,音视频的总的播放时间点是远远大于进度条对应的像素数量,比如1个像素对应5个播放时间点。因此,在客户端检测到移动指令时,移动指令中的像素数量对应的播放时间点可以是远远大于用户想要移动的播放时间点,如此,就造成了用户不能准确调整音视频的当前播放内容。

技术实现思路

[0004]本公开提供一种音视频播放方法、装置、电子设备及存储介质,本公开的技术方案如下:
[0005]根据本公开实施例的第一方面,提供一种音视频播放方法,包括:
[0006]响应于播放页面上,播放的音视频的原始进度条对应的移动指令,在播放页面的预设区域中显示扩展进度条;原始进度条对应的时长像素比大于扩展进度条对应的时长像素比;
[0007]基于移动指令对应的第一移动像素数量,调整扩展进度条上的第一定位信息在扩展进度条上的位置;
[0008]基于第一定位信息调整音视频的当前播放内容。
[0009]在一些可能的实施例中,响应于播放页面上,播放的音视频的原始进度条对应的移动指令,在播放页面的预设区域中显示扩展进度条,包括:
[0010]响应于原始进度条对应的移动指令,确定移动指令在客户端屏幕上的移动速度;
[0011]若移动速度满足第一移动速度,在播放页面的预设区域中显示扩展进度条。
[0012]在一些可能的实施例中,基于移动指令对应的第一移动像素数量,调整扩展进度条上的第一定位信息在扩展进度条上的位置,包括:
[0013]对移动指令进行解析,确定移动方向和第一移动像素数量;
[0014]基于第一移动像素数量,按照移动方向调整第一定位信息在扩展进度条上的位置。
[0015]在一些可能的实施例中,基于第一移动像素数量,按照移动方向调整第一定位信息在扩展进度条上的位置,包括:
[0016]确定播放区域像素数量和预设调整参数;
[0017]根据播放区域像素数量、第一移动像素数量和预设调整参数确定调整时长;
[0018]基于调整时长,按照移动方向调整第一定位信息在扩展进度条上的位置;
[0019]基于第一定位信息调整音视频的当前播放内容,包括:
[0020]确定音视频调整前的已播放时长;
[0021]基于已播放时长、调整时长和移动方向确定调整后时长;
[0022]基于调整后时长调整音视频的当前播放内容。
[0023]在一些可能的实施例中,确定播放区域像素数量和预设调整参数;根据播放区域像素数量第一移动像素数量和预设调整参数确定调整时长,包括:
[0024]确定播放区域像素数量、已播放像素数量和预设调整参数;
[0025]根据播放区域像素数量、已播放像素数量、第一移动像素数量和预设调整参数确定调整时长。
[0026]在一些可能的实施例中,方法还包括:
[0027]将原始进度条上的第二定位信息在原始进度条上的位置,由已播放时长对应的第一位置调整至调整后时长对应的第二位置。
[0028]在一些可能的实施例中,方法还包括:
[0029]响应于原始进度条对应的移动指令,确定移动指令在客户端屏幕上的移动速度;
[0030]若移动速度满足第二移动速度,基于移动指令对应的第二移动像素数量,调整原始进度条上的第二定位信息在原始进度条上的位置;第二移动速度大于第一移动速度;
[0031]基于第二定位信息调整音视频的当前播放内容。
[0032]在一些可能的实施例中,若移动速度满足第二移动速度,基于移动指令对应的第二移动像素数量,调整原始进度条上的第二定位信息在原始进度条上的位置,包括:
[0033]若移动速度满足第二移动速度,对移动指令进行解析,确定移动方向和第二移动像素数量;
[0034]基于第二移动像素数量,按照移动方向调整第二定位信息在原始进度条上的位置。
[0035]在一些可能的实施例中,基于第二移动像素数量,按照移动方向调整第二定位信息在原始进度条上的位置,包括:
[0036]确定音视频时长、播放区域像素数量;
[0037]根据音视频时长、播放区域像素数量和第二移动像素数量确定调整时长;
[0038]基于调整时长,按照移动方向调整第二定位信息在原始进度条上的位置;
[0039]基于第二定位信息调整音视频的当前播放内容,包括:
[0040]确定音视频调整前的已播放时长;
[0041]基于已播放时长、调整时长和移动方向确定调整后时长;
[0042]基于调整后时长调整音视频的当前播放内容。
[0043]在一些可能的实施例中,方法还包括:
[0044]响应于原始进度条对应的移动指令,确定移动指令在客户端屏幕上的移动速度;
[0045]若移动速度满足第三移动速度,调整原始进度条上的第二定位信息至原始进度条上的预设位置;第三移动速度大于第二移动速度;
[0046]播放音视频中,预设位置对应的当前播放内容。
[0047]根据本公开实施例的第二方面,提供一种音视频播放装置,包括:
[0048]进度条显示模块,被配置为执行响应于播放页面上,播放的音视频的原始进度条对应的移动指令,在播放页面的预设区域中显示扩展进度条;原始进度条对应的时长像素比大于扩展进度条对应的时长像素比;
[0049]定位信息调整模块,被配置为执行基于移动指令对应的第一移动像素数量,调整扩展进度条上的第一定位信息在扩展进度条上的位置;
[0050]播放内容调整模块,被配置为执行基于第一定位信息调整音视频的当前播放内容。
[0051]在一些可能的实施例中,进度条显示模块,被配置为执行:
[0052]响应于原始进度条对应的移动指令,确定移动指令在客户端屏幕上的移动速度;
[0053]若移动速度满足第一移动速度,在播放页面的预设区域中显示扩展进度条。
[0054]在一些可能的实施例中,定位信息调整模块,被配置为执行:
[0055]对移动指令进行解析,确定移动方向和第一移动像素数量;
[0056]基于第一移动像素数量,按照移动方向调整第一定位信息在扩展进度条上的位置。
[0057]在一些可能的实施例中,定位信息调整模块,被配置为执行:
[0058]确定播放区域像素数量和预设调整参数;
[0059]根据播放区域像素数量、第一移动像素数量和预设调整参数确定调整时长;
[0060]基于调整时长,按照移动方向调整第一定位信息在扩展进度条上本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种音视频播放方法,其特征在于,包括:响应于播放页面上,播放的音视频的原始进度条对应的移动指令,在所述播放页面的预设区域中显示扩展进度条;所述原始进度条对应的时长像素比大于所述扩展进度条对应的时长像素比;基于所述移动指令对应的第一移动像素数量,调整所述扩展进度条上的第一定位信息在所述扩展进度条上的位置;基于所述第一定位信息调整所述音视频的当前播放内容。2.根据权利要求1所述的音视频播放方法,其特征在于,所述响应于播放页面上,播放的音视频的原始进度条对应的移动指令,在所述播放页面的预设区域中显示扩展进度条,包括:响应于所述原始进度条对应的移动指令,确定所述移动指令在客户端屏幕上的移动速度;若所述移动速度满足第一移动速度,在所述播放页面的预设区域中显示所述扩展进度条。3.根据权利要求1或2所述的音视频播放方法,其特征在于,所述基于所述移动指令对应的第一移动像素数量,调整所述扩展进度条上的第一定位信息在所述扩展进度条上的位置,包括:对所述移动指令进行解析,确定移动方向和所述第一移动像素数量;基于所述第一移动像素数量,按照所述移动方向调整所述第一定位信息在所述扩展进度条上的位置。4.根据权利要求3所述的音视频播放方法,其特征在于,所述基于所述第一移动像素数量,按照所述移动方向调整所述第一定位信息在所述扩展进度条上的位置,包括:确定播放区域像素数量和预设调整参数;根据所述播放区域像素数量、所述第一移动像素数量和所述预设调整参数确定调整时长;基于所述调整时长,按照所述移动方向调整所述第一定位信息在所述扩展进度条上的位置;所述基于所述第一定位信息调整所述音视频的当前播放内容,包括:确定所述音视频调整前的已播放时长;基于所述已播放时长、所述调整时长和所述移动方向确定调整后时长;基于所述调整后时长调整所述音视频的所述当前播放内容。5.根据权利要求4所述的音视频播放方法,其特征在于,所述确定播放区域像素数量和预设调整参数;根据所述播放区域像素数量所述第一移动像素数量和所述预设调整参数确定调整时长,包括:确定所述播放区域像素数量、已播放像素数量和所述预设调整参数;根据所述播放区域像素数量、所述已播放像素数量、所述第一移动像素数量和所述预设调整参数确定所述调整时长。6.根据权利要求4或者5所述的音视频播放方法,其特征在于,所述方法还包括:将所述原始进度条上的第二定位信息在所述原始进度条上的位置,由所述已播放时长
对应的第一位置调整至所述调整后时长对应的第二位置。7.根据权利要求2所述的音视频播放方法,其特征在于,所述方法还包括:响应于所述原始进度条对应的移动指令,确定所述移动指令在客户端屏幕上的移动速度;若所述移动速度满足第二移动速度,基于所述移动指令对应的第二移动像素数量,调整所述原始进度条上的第二定位信息在所述原始进度条上的位置;所述第二移动速度大于所...

【专利技术属性】
技术研发人员:李扬帆
申请(专利权)人:北京达佳互联信息技术有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1